Description
One forecast initialized by the 4DVAR system at 00Z each day is provided
According to agreements within DPHASE data from timesteps not delivered in time could be missing. In this case a dummy file was created and inserted in the database.
Description
During the first two weeks tuning work is done. Afterwards, we freeze the system to create a consistent data set usable for statistcal investigations.
